Hotels with the World’s Most Breathtaking Views

Or, how staycations should look like.

At this five-star hotel in Paris, France, you’ll need to know which suite to book to be able to see the Eiffel Tower peeking through your window. Room 750 and 740, in particular, treat you to unobstructed views of this iconic structure which will illuminate your room in the evening, or just greet you a good day each morning.

Explora Patagonia Hotel, Salto Chico, Chile